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from London Road (Brighton) to Newtongrange start from as little as £60.20

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from London Road (Brighton) to Newtongrange start from £115.10 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from London Road (Brighton) to Newtongrange are available for £220.00 one way

Facilities and Services

The station prides itself on user-friendly ticketing options. With a ticket office operational Monday through Saturday from 06:55 to 13:30 and ticket machines available for those outside these hours, purchasing or collecting tickets bought online remains hassle-free. Additionally, these machines support Disabled Persons Railcard discounts to ensure accessibility for all passengers.

As you navigate the station, you'll find helpful staff available during the same hours as the ticket office to answer questions or assist with your travel needs. For auditory announcements and visual departure screens, London Road (Brighton) ensures you're updated on your journey. And if you need more personalized assistance, help points are conveniently located on the platforms.

Accessibility

Although not all areas offer step-free access, the station provides options to accommodate travelers with mobility needs. Ramps are available for train access, though it’s essential to arrange this in advance or upon arrival if needed. Staff trained to provide assistance aboard trains can help ensure a smooth journey. Remember, arriving 20 minutes early allows staff to coordinate any required accessibility assistance at your destination or connecting stations.

While there are no accessible restrooms or waiting rooms, seating areas are present for comfort while you wait for your train.

Facilities and Amenities at Newtongrange Station

Visitors to Newtongrange Train Station will find a range of facilities designed for convenience and accessibility. While there is no traditional ticket office, ticket machines are readily available on-site to purchase or collect tickets, making the travel experience seamless. For those who utilize smartcards, validators are conveniently present at the station. The station offers step-free access throughout, ensuring it is user-friendly for all travelers. Additionally, there are sheltered bicycle stands and CCTV for added security, making cycling a convenient option for getting to and from the station.

Although Newtongrange lacks certain amenities such as toilets, eateries, and shops, the station compensates with practical alternatives. There is a sheltered waiting area on the platform for travelers awaiting their train. The installation of public Wi-Fi keeps you connected to the digital world, and an induction loop is available for those who require hearing assistance. The absence of staff assistance is mitigated by comprehensive customer help points and useful online resources.

Onward Travel from Newtongrange

Newtongrange Station connects seamlessly to other transportation modes, making onward travel a breeze. For those seeking alternatives to rail, local bus services operate from the main road (A7) at the station entrance. For precise location details or queries on specific bus services, visiting Traveline Scotland or calling their 24-hour helpline is recommended. If taxi services are more desirable, you can access nearby taxi hire services through Train Taxi for a reliable onward journey.
